Abstract

The present disclosure provides a coordinated multiple access method for multi-cell ground-to-air data transmission, and belongs to the technical field of wireless communication. The method comprises the following steps: S, constructing a model of a coordinated multiple access system for multi-cell ground-to-air data transmission; S, calculating a transmission rate of an aircraft, and constructing a multi-cell airspace and power domain resource allocation optimization problem by taking maximizing a system transmission rate as an optimization objective; S, constructing a Markov decision process model; S, solving the optimization problem using a multi-agent deep reinforcement learning algorithm. The system transmission rate is maximized under the condition that the aircraft can decode the signal correctly and satisfy the constraint of minimum transmission rate, thereby realizing ground-to-air high-speed data transmission. The present disclosure adopts the coordinated multiple access method for multi-cell ground-to-air data transmission, which can realize fast online decision, satisfying the requirements of ground-to-air high-speed data transmission in the high dynamic flight scenario of the aircraft.
